Abstract
A novel enzyme for DNA dephosphorylation, HK phosphatase, is completely and irreversibly inactivated at 65 degrees C. HK phosphatase treatment of BamHI-digested pBR322 reduces nonrecombinants in cloning experiments to approx. 5% of transformant colonies.Mesh:
